Casinos are often seen as places where luck determines the outcome. Yet, beyond the randomness of slots and roulette, many casinos host tournaments that blend chance with competition. These events add a new dimension to gambling, attracting players who enjoy skill, strategy, and the thrill of going head-to-head against others.
Tournaments can take many forms, ranging from slot competitions to poker championships and even blackjack showdowns. Each is structured with rules, entry fees, and prize pools, creating an environment where players are not just facing the house but also competing against one another. This added layer of rivalry makes the experience far more dynamic.
Slot tournaments are among the most popular. Instead of relying solely on chance, these contests often give all participants the same starting conditions, such as a set amount of credits and a time limit. The goal is to accumulate the highest winnings within the window. Because everyone starts equally, the competition feels fair and thrilling.
Poker tournaments, on the other hand, highlight the role of skill and psychology. Players buy in with chips, and the last remaining participant claims the top prize. Events like the World Series of Poker (WSOP) have elevated these competitions to global spectacles, turning poker into both a professional sport and a source of entertainment for millions.
Blackjack tournaments add a strategic twist as well. Instead of playing only against the dealer, participants compete to build the largest chip stack within a set number of rounds. This requires balancing risk and caution, as well as adapting strategies based on other players’ decisions.
What makes tournaments so appealing is the sense of community and excitement. Unlike solitary slot sessions or casual table play, tournaments create shared experiences. Players cheer, celebrate wins, and push each other to perform better. This social energy transforms the casino floor into an arena of competition and camaraderie.
Prizes are another major draw. Depending on the scale, tournaments can offer anything from free play credits to life-changing sums of money. Large-scale poker events, for instance, often feature prize pools worth millions, attracting professional players from around the world. Even smaller casino tournaments provide value through perks, comps, and bragging rights.
Online casinos have embraced tournaments as well. Digital platforms host daily, weekly, and seasonal competitions where players climb leaderboards by earning points. Slot races, blackjack battles, and live dealer events replicate the excitement of in-person contests. Many platforms enhance this with real-time leaderboards, countdown timers, and chat features, adding to the sense of urgency and interaction.
The competitive element also appeals to psychology. Players are motivated not only by the chance of winning money but also by the thrill of outperforming others. The format provides clear goals—beat the leaderboard, survive the next round, or win the final hand—which keeps participants engaged for longer periods.
Casinos benefit significantly from hosting tournaments. They create buzz, attract crowds, and encourage players to spend more time on the property or platform. Even spectators contribute to the atmosphere, enjoying the spectacle while perhaps trying their luck at nearby games.
Responsible gambling is an important aspect of tournaments. The adrenaline and competition can sometimes push players to chase results. Many casinos implement safeguards, such as clear rules, capped buy-ins, and tools for managing play time, ensuring the experience remains fun and sustainable.
